A member asked:

Is there a chance for me to get pregnant even i have history of surgery? my appendix was removed due to rapture and already burst.

4 doctors weighed in across 2 answers

Yes: If there were no adhesions that developed to block your tubes and no serious infections, you should be able to get pregnant.

Probably "yes": Your chance of getting pregnant depends on many, many things. Ruptured appendix is a risk for pelvic/abdominal adhesions ("scar", ) but many have no damage. I have done many laparoscopies on women in your situation, and am impressed by how different the outcomes are. I suggest simply trying to get pregnant when you want to; if it doesn't happen in a reasonable time, see a doctor.
